Please can someone tell me if these HCG levels look good? I read that they're meant to double every 48 hours but other sources say that it can be every 72-96 hours?

I have a son who was born in 2016 and I had 3 chemicals in 2019 and no pregnancies since so this is a very very much wanted surprise, as we believed we couldn't conceive.

29/06/24 (4 + 2 weeks) - 438
01/05/24 (4 + 4 weeks) - 977
07/05/24 (5 + 3 weeks) - 4,170

The first two numbers doubled in 48hrs but, if we go by the doubling every 48hrs thing, my third number should be at least 7,800 by now.

I don't know what to think. Does anyone have any experience of numbers rising more slowly or am I likely to lose this baby too?

Those numbers look good, between 1200 and 6000, it usually takes 72+ hours to double.

I had 2 hcg tests done at 5-6 weeks and doubling time was 72/73 hours, seen a heartbeat and fingers crossed it continues.

Your results look really positive ❤
